What can I see and do in Falmouth?

Cultural attractions include National Maritime Museum Cornwall and Falmouth Art Gallery, whereas Gyllyngvase Beach and Swanpool Beach are a couple of picturesque spots to enjoy the outdoors. Pendennis Castle and Maenporth Beach are other places to visit while you're in town.
